摘要

A novel two-dimensional coordination polymer [Ba2(phen) 4(tp)2]n (phen = 1, 10phenanthroline, tp = terephthalic acid) has been synthesized with tp as bridge ligands and structurally determined by X-ray crystallography. The crystal belongs to the monoclinic system, space group C2/c, with a = 18.877(4), b = 18.489(4), c = 15.658(3) Å, ß = 103.61(3)°, V= 5311.5(19) Å3, C32H 20O4N4Ba, Mr = 661.86, Z= 8, F(000) = 2624, μ = 1.542 mm-1, Dc= 1.655 g/cm3, the final R = 0.0228 and wR = 0.0554 for 6063 observed reflections (I > 2σ(I)). The structural analysis shows that each tp ligand bridges barium atoms to form a two-dimensional infinite layer. There are aromatic π-π stacking interactions between neighboring layers, and aromatic π-π interactions further extend such layers into a three-dimensional supramolecular framework.
